Webservice Restful retornando HTTP Status 415 - Unsupported Media Type

06/02/2017

0

Estou tentando criar um webservice rest com java no netbeans. Enquando estava utilizando metodos GET não tive nenhum problema, porem agora estou tentando utilizar um metodo POST e o webservice está retornando HTTP Status 415 - Unsupported Media Type.
Ja tentei definir o Content-Type e Accept no header do cliente mas não obtive sucesso.
Alguem pode me ajudar?
Segue abaixo o Header do cliente e a declaração da função


Header
POST /WSBridgeAsync/webresources/user HTTP/1.1
Host: localhost:8080
Content-Type: application/json
Accept: application/json
Cache-Control: no-cache
Postman-Token: 5e9cd9ea-5e19-1f3a-72e2-8d9571417940

{
   "request":{
      "key":"",
      "attachment":{
         "username":"thiagomoises",
         "firstname":"Thiago Moises",
         "lastname":"G. Oliveira",
         "active":true,
         "familyCollection":[

         ],
         "commandsCollection":[

         ]
      }
   }
}


Função
@POST
@Produces(MediaType.APPLICATION_JSON + "; charset=UTF-8")
@Consumes(MediaType.APPLICATION_JSON + "; charset=UTF-8")
public void Post(Object content){
    System.out.println(content);
}


Desde já agradeço :)
Thiago Moises

Thiago Moises

Responder

Posts

07/02/2017

Fabiano Carvalho

Veja se isso ajuda.

http://stackoverflow.com/questions/11773846/error-415-unsupported-media-type-post-not-reaching-rest-if-json-but-it-does-if

Não trabalho com java.
Responder

Assista grátis a nossa aula inaugural

Assitir aula

Saiba por que programar é uma questão de
sobrevivência e como aprender sem riscos

Assistir agora

Utilizamos cookies para fornecer uma melhor experiência para nossos usuários, consulte nossa política de privacidade.

Aceitar